NEW MEDIA CORPORATION
28.8 NETSURFER
Card Type | Modem (synchronous/asynchronous) |
Chipset | Unidentified |
Maximum Data Rate | 28.8Kbps |
Maximum Fax Rate | 14.4Kbps |
Data Modulation | Unidentified |
Fax Modulation | Unidentified |
Error Correction/Compression | MNP5, V.42, V.42bis |
Fax Class | Class I |
Data Bus | PCMCIA Type II |

Proprietary AT Command Set
AUTO-RELIABLE FALLBACK CHARACTER | |
Type: | Register |
Format: | AT [cmds] S43=n [cmds] |
Default: | 1 |
Range: | 0 - 127 |
Unit: | 1 ASCII character |
Description: | Sets the character used as the auto-reliable fallback character; S43=0 will disable this function. |
AUTO-RELIABLE TIME BUFFER CONFIGURATION | |
Type: | Register |
Format: | AT [cmds] S48=n [cmds] |
Description: | Controls the handling of incoming data during the auto-reliable negotiation time period. |
Command | Function |
S48=0 | Data is discarded. |
S48=1 | Data is buffered for 4 seconds or 200 characters. |
S48=2 | Data is discarded; modem returns to normal mode on receiving auto-reliable fallback character. |
AUTOSYNC OPTIONS | ||
Type: | Register | |
Format | AT [cmds] S19=n [cmds] | |
Default: | 26 | |
Range: | 0 - 30 | |
Description: | Controls AutoSync protocol, HDLC address detection, bit coding type, and HDLC idle. | |
Bit | Value | Function |
0 | 0 | Not used |
1 | 0 í 1 | Binary synchronous protocol used. HDLC protocol used. |
2 | í 01 | HDLC address detection disabled. HDLC address detection enabled. |
3 | 0 í 1 | NRZI bit coding used. NRZ bit coding used. |
4 | 0 í 1 | HDLC idle sends MARK. HDLC idle sends FLAG or SYNC. |
AUTOSYNC HDLC ADDRESS | |
Type: | Register |
Format: | AT [cmds] S20=n [cmds] |
Default: | 0 |
Range: | 0-255 |
Unit: | Unidentified |
Description: | Sets the HDLC address and binary synchronous character. |

BREAK TYPE | ||||
Type: | Register | |||
Format: | AT [cmds] S52=n [cmds] | |||
Description: | Configures action of break signal. | |||
Command | Break from DTE | Modem receives \B | Break received from remote modem | |
S52=0 | Online command mode enabled, break not sent to remote modem. | Break sent to remote modem and buffers cleared. | Buffers cleared, break sent to DTE. | |
S52=1 | Break sent to remote modem and buffers cleared. | Break sent to remote modem and buffers cleared. | Buffers cleared, break sent to DTE. | |
S52=2 | Online command mode enabled, break not sent to remote modem. | Break sent to remote modem immediately. | Break sent immediately to DTE. | |
S52=3 | Break sent to remote modem immediately. | Break sent to remote modem immediately. | Break sent immediately to DTE. | |
S52=4 | Online command mode enabled, break not sent to remote modem. | Break sent with transmitted data. | Break sent with received data to the DTE. | |
í S52=5 | Break sent with transmitted data. | Break sent with transmitted data. | Break sent with received data to the DTE. | |

MAXIMUM BLOCK SIZE FOR TRANSMISSION | |
Type: | Register |
Format: | AT [cmds] S49=n [cmds] |
Description: | Sets the maximum transmittable block size in MNP mode. |
Command | Function |
S49=0 | Maximum MNP block size is 64 characters. |
S49=1 | Maximum MNP block size is 128 characters. |
S49=2 | Maximum MNP block size is 192 characters. |
S49=3 | Maximum MNP block size is 256 characters. |

SLEEP TIMER | |
Type: | Register |
Format | AT [cmds] S46=n [cmds] |
Default: | 255 |
Range: | 0-255 |
Unit: | .1 second |
Description: | Maximum duration of DTE and DCE inactivity allowed prior to initiating low-power sleep mode. Setting S46 to 255 disables this feature. |
SLEEP TIMER - FORCED | |
Type: | Register |
Format | AT [cmds] S47=n [cmds] |
Default: | 255 |
Range: | 0-255 |
Unit: | .1 second |
Description: | Maximum duration of DTE and DCE inactivity allowed prior to forcing low-power sleep and power-down mode. Setting S47 to 255 disables this feature. |
V.32 AUTO-RETRAIN | |
Type: | Configuration |
Format: | AT [cmds] &Bn [cmds] |
Description: | Controls auto-retrain function if poor line quality is detected. |
Command | Function |
í &B0 | Auto-retrain disabled, modem hangs up. |
&B1 | Auto-retrain enabled, modem hangs up if retrain fails. |
&B2 | Auto-retrain disabled, modem does not hang up. |
V.32 AUTO-RETRAIN | |
Type: | Register |
Format: | AT [cmds] S42=n [cmds] |
Description: | Controls auto-retrain function if poor line quality is detected. |
Command | Function |
í S42=0 | Auto-retrain disabled, modem hangs up. |
S42=1 | Auto-retrain enabled, modem hangs up if retrain fails. |
S42=2 | Auto-retrain disabled, modem does not hang up. |
